Transaction 150bbb82a29ddd391a5471c697b32ba4c1bed8dcd879885b5483bca6929154e5

1 Input
2 Outputs
  • 150bbb82a29ddd391a5471c697b32ba4c1bed8dcd879885b5483bca6929154e5:0
  • value  3038573912
    address  2N4nF81349WXSapv2oYNRghY5kVe6DBfqUU
  • 150bbb82a29ddd391a5471c697b32ba4c1bed8dcd879885b5483bca6929154e5:1
  • value  1104455
    address  2NBMEXPXG8VNe2GepWCRJ34SQRD1ApqTwKZ